It used to be that if I showed by Resting Heart Rate graph for 1 year or 3 months time span, then the points were one points per month or one points per week (value averaged over the relevant time period). Since a recent update it does not behave that way anymore: a graph for one year is showing one point per day, making the entire thing cluttered and unreadable.
